The annual International Conference on Renewable Energy (ICORE 2019) was held in Malang, East Java, Indonesia on August 9 – 10, 2019. This conference is hosted by Universitas Negeri Malang, Indonesia in collaboration with the Centre of Advanced Materials for Renewable Energy (CAMRY). This volume contains papers which were presented at the annual International Conference on Renewable Energy (ICORE 2019, Indonesia, August 9 – 10, 2019) and reflect the results of research and engineering design in the area of modern materials and materials processing technologies for the various branches of modern industrial production.
